We are currently looking for a Finance Manager to join manager our accounts team. The role will be managing our ledgers, fixed assets, financial controls, and ensuring compliance with VAT/Tax regulations. The successful candidate will be instrumental in producing statutory accounts and other external reports.

Day to Day of the role:
  • Deliver high-quality and timely financial reporting, complete with robust analysis and recommendations for improvement.
  • Oversee reporting of overheads in the P&L and conduct monthly overhead review meetings with department managers.
  • Take responsibility for monthly Balance Sheet reconciliations and maintain ownership of the Balance Sheet.
  • Input all actual balances into the corporate BPC system.
  • Generate monthly sales reports for the European sales team.
  • Lead the Accounts Receivable team to meet DSO targets and minimise bad debt.
  • Manage the Accounts Payable team to resolve invoice queries promptly and ensure suppliers are paid on time.
  • Oversee the UK Group cash pool and liaise with the corporate treasurer on cash strategies.
  • Manage the annual audit process with external auditors.
  • Uphold responsibility for Internal Controls and SOX compliance alongside the finance management team.
  • Handle VAT reporting and Fixed Asset management.
  • Administer the online employee expenses system.
  • Contribute to digital transformation projects aimed at enhancing the finance team’s efficiency.
Required Skills & Qualifications:
  • Proven experience in financial accounting and reporting.
  • Strong understanding of balance sheet management and financial controls.
  • Proficiency in corporate financial systems and tools.
  • Experience in managing accounts receivable and payable teams.
  • Familiarity with VAT reporting and fixed asset management.
  • Ability to manage annual audits and ensure compliance with internal and SOX controls.
  • Adept at driving digital transformation and improving financial processes.
